What is displayed in the Shanghai Historical Collection Museum is only a small part of Mr. Zhang Jianming’s tens of thousands of collections, but it is already a dazzling array of beautiful objects. Various large and small maps published in various periods of old Shanghai are hung on the entire wall. On the desk at the entrance of the stairs is an old-fashioned telephone and an English version of the Shanghai telephone directory from the 1940s, as well as old books and periodicals. The magazine shows the customs of all walks of life and the various scenes of the market in old Shanghai during the Republic of China. The physical objects on display are even richer: from gas lamps, biscuit cans, and milk bottles, to staplers, blood pressure monitors, and Fahrenheit thermometers, to fire extinguishers, batons, car license plates, bicycle license plates, house numbers, and even Citibank checkbooks, and Two scales with a history of more than a hundred years, a pair of “Heming” brand men’s leather shoes handmade in the 1930s… all uniquely reflect the living conditions of the people at that time.
